The memorial for the Drina martyrs on the left bank of the Drina River in Goražde is a pilgrimage for numerous Catholic believers. The interest in visiting the place where in 1941 four nuns chose death instead of humiliation is increasing, and this holy site was yesterday visited by pilgrims from Koprivnica.
Classroom on the second floor of the Primary School “Husein efendija Đozo” in Goražde was yesterday the site for prayer and expressing of emotions.
Precisely from the window of that classroom, four nuns who were brought from Pale in 1941 jumped to avoid torturing by the Chetniks of Draža Mihailović. Their death is a symbol of courage and commitment to the vow of purity and pride. A group of pilgrims from Koprivnica honored that courage and commitment yesterday, praying for the courageous nuns Jula, Krizina, Antonija and Bernardeta.
After the soldiers broke into their room with the intention to rape them, they jumped from the window. In front of the barracks, the Chetniks ferociously killed them and threw their bodies into the Drina River. Nun Berchmana was killed on the way from Pale to Goražde.
Candles were lit on the memorial that was placed in Goražde in 2011. Afterwards, the pilgrims threw flowers into the Drina River, the place where the bodies of the killed nuns were thrown.
Memorial for the Drina martyrs is more frequently a pilgrimage site for numerous Catholic believers. There were even some talks in Goražde about building a chapel dedicated to the nuns, whose act represents a symbol of loyalty to the vow of purity and pride.
